Transaction 5434601dd7b758af4dc27e38dcfc53cb79876070cb42295025c748d55d51820e
1 Input
2 Outputs
- 5434601dd7b758af4dc27e38dcfc53cb79876070cb42295025c748d55d51820e:0
- 5434601dd7b758af4dc27e38dcfc53cb79876070cb42295025c748d55d51820e:1
value 1379000
address 1GwFXA2eUL3KmiNshuQhd1GgU2ciNYDkmf
value 339861027
address 3NRbeX3vD5VaVE4TDU9ivCDsEf7NPPte6J